Parameter: Dead Interval
Path: Configuration Manager > Protocols > IP > OSPF/MOSPF > Virtual Interfaces
Default: 60 seconds
Options: 1 to 2000 seconds
Function: Indicates the number of seconds that a router’s Hello packets have not been
seen before its neighbors declare the router down. This value should be some
multiple of the Hello interval. Bay Networks suggests the following values for
this parameter: for broadcast, 40 seconds; for point-to-point, 60 seconds; for
NBMA, 80 seconds; for point-to-multipoint, 60 seconds.
Instructions: Either accept the default value of 60 seconds, or enter another value for this
parameter. This value must be the same for all routers attached to the same
network.
MIB Object ID: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.3.7.1.9
Parameter: Password
Path: Configuration Manager > Protocols > IP > OSPF/MOSPF > Virtual Interfaces
Default: None
Options: Any ASCII text string up to eight characters long
Function: Specifies the password used for this area. You can specify a password up to eight
ASCII characters in length that will appear in the authentication field of all OSPF
packets across this interface. This parameter is valid only when the
Authentication Type parameter for the area is set to Simplepassword.
Instructions: Enter the appropriate password. All routers in the same area must either have no
authentication or have the same password.
MIB Object ID: 1.3.6.1.4.1.18.3.5.3.2.3.7.1.10
